Skye Flora

Saltmarsh Rush


Juncus gerardii

Common at the tideline where it forms large stands

Leaves c 1 mm wide.  Plant typically 25-30 cm high.

Skye ID: Leaves flattened, solid, not divided internally into compartments.  Tepals dark brown and equal in length to nut.  Lowest bract well short of stem tip (on most stems)

Other features: Flower-cluster at tip of stem typically remote from lower one(s).  Inflorescence branches near vertical.
